use-shopify
Version:
React hooks to work with Shopify's Storefront API
14 lines (13 loc) • 721 B
TypeScript
export declare const VIEWER_CART_TOKEN = "_shopify_cart";
export declare const VIEWER_ACCESS_TOKEN = "_shopify_viewer";
export declare const VIEWER_EMAIL = "_shopify_viewer_email";
interface CookieConfig {
expires?: number;
path?: string;
}
export declare const setCookie: (key: string, val: any, config?: CookieConfig | undefined) => void;
export declare const getCookie: <ExpectedResult>(key: string) => ExpectedResult | null;
export declare const removeCookie: (key: string) => void;
export declare const persistData: (key: string, val: any, forceCookie: boolean) => void;
export declare const retrieveData: <ExpectedResult>(key: string, forceCookie: boolean) => ExpectedResult | null;
export {};